Output e28139d05d2901acb69d5e545880f2d9240d203970cd03a9fefa67cd9ea3383f:1

value
292537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a86678ceae18960bd38a6e4db6a784dcbe7aadd1 OP_EQUAL
address
3H3SCeJWUMBbf77CGxUKBjjTfGYZsBqktr
transaction
e28139d05d2901acb69d5e545880f2d9240d203970cd03a9fefa67cd9ea3383f
confirmations
361954
spent
true